Output dbf794bc5701630c181e3963f1e809b45b20f22f5aea1c2292ef95f40b597abc:4

value
1060449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b7114bc8949b4a18d601588981a7ca79c9c7a88 OP_EQUAL
address
377KFsGX4793MXYM2PzTut7ofCsRXP6ptD
transaction
dbf794bc5701630c181e3963f1e809b45b20f22f5aea1c2292ef95f40b597abc
confirmations
198995
spent
true